Hips, Knees, Backs and All - Give Your Views on Musculo-Skeletal Service - Monday 15th May 4pm to 6pm

Western Berkshire CCGs will be hosting a discussion meeting for patients to give their views on the Musculoskeletal service which is being reviewed by the 4 CCGs of Western Berkshire at present. The meeting will be held at NHS 57-59, Bath Road, RG30 2BA from 4pm to 6pm on Monday 15th May. The site is served by bus route JetBlack 1 coming from Reading - the 15.25pm service from Blagrave Street stop EP should be suitable. There is also free parking at the site, although spaces can be difficult to find.

Meeting of SRPV - Wednesday, 26th April 2017 -Health and Social Care in the Election

South Reading Patient Voice will be meeting at 6pm on Wednesday, 26th April at 94, London Street, Reading RG14SJ - Reading Community Learning Centre. We will discuss holding a Health and Social Care Hustings in the General Election and what sort of questions should be put to the candidates. We will also hear news from local practices PPGs and from Reading Healthwatch.

Consultation on Ending Prescription of Common Medicines and Special Foods

Western Berkshire CCGs are consulting on their implementation of the nationally announced policy of ending the prescription of certain common medicines and special foods - such as paracetamol and gluten-free foods.You can answer a consultation on this by clicking here . The consultation also asks about changes and restrictions on repeat prescriptions and on the prescribing of vitamins, suplements, sunscreen and camouflage preparations. The consultation ends on 28th April 2017.
